Types of Cavity Wall Insulation Materials

Mineral Wool Insulation

Mineral wool, made from rock or glass fibers, is a popular choice for cavity wall insulation. It’s fire-resistant, moisture-repellent, and a champ at trapping heat. Bonus points for being eco-friendly too!

Polystyrene Bead Insulation

For those looking for a lightweight & easy-to-install option, polystyrene bead insulation is the way to go. These tiny beads are pumped into the cavity, filling every nook & cranny to create a snug thermal barrier.

Frequently Asked Questions About Cavity Wall Insulation (CWI)

What are cavity walls?

Imagine your house walls as a sandwich. Cavity walls have an outer layer of brick, an inner layer (usually plasterboard), and a hollow space in between – the cavity. Filling this cavity with insulation improves your home’s energy efficiency.

Why insulate cavity walls?

Save Money: Insulation traps heat, reducing energy needed to warm your home, leading to lower heating bills.
Increased Comfort: A well-insulated home feels warmer in winter and cooler in summer, providing a more comfortable living environment.
Reduced Noise: Cavity wall insulation acts as a sound barrier, minimizing noise from outside.
Eco-friendly: By using less energy, you contribute to a lower carbon footprint.

What types of insulation are used?

Mineral Wool: Made from rock or glass fibers, it’s fire-resistant, moisture-repellent, and a great heat insulator. It’s also eco-friendly!
Polystyrene Bead Insulation: Lightweight and easy to install, these tiny beads fill every nook and cranny in the cavity, creating a snug thermal barrier.
